Maija Liisa Hautamaki (Laitinen)
October 24, 1927 – February 25, 2021

It is with saddened hearts that we announce the passing of Maija Liisa Hautamaki (93 yrs) at Finlandia Nursing Home. Beloved wife of 71 years to Toivo (Jussi) Hautamaki, loving mother of Pirjo (Graham Hodder) and cherished grandmother of Tina (Mike Hobbs), Darren (Ellena) and Brian (Melissa), great-grandmother of Cassandra, Lucas, Cameron, Drew, Ethan and Jack. She will be sadly missed by dear brother Jaakko Laitinen (Pirjo) of Finland and many family members and friends in Canada and Finland. She was the dear daughter of Lauri and Anni Laitinen (predeceased) and dear sister of six siblings (predeceased). Maija, Jussi and Pirjo came to Canada in 1951 to start a new life and Maija easily made many friends with her caring, compassionate and joyful nature. She always had a smile and retained her wonderful sense of humour even through her illness.
 She was actively involved in church life at St. Timothy’s (New Hope Lutheran) and was chair of the Waters Ladies Aid Group for 25 years. Maija loved to cook and bake and thoroughly enjoyed preparing fine meals for her so cherished family and for large gatherings through her volunteer work. She enjoyed spending summers in her gardens tending to her flowers. After suffering with Alzheimer for 13 years, she spent her last days at Finlandia Nursing Home. We would like to sincerely thank Dr.  Presenza and the wonderful nurses and staff at Finlandia for their excellent support and compassionate care. Maija was much loved and will be greatly missed.
